Hi, my name is Christiano. I've configured iptables and squid with some basic rules, just to get a simple firewall. It was working properly, until I receive this error message from Outlook Express: " The message could not be sent because it's destination was rejected by the server. Protocol: SMTP, Server error: '550.5.7.1 <email adress>... Relaying denied. IP name possibly forged [firewall IP adress]', Port: 25, Safe port(SSL). Error number: 550. " Please, help me. Or your email client configuration. In Outlook, try checking for mail before you send any. Under Tools|Options|Send is a checkbox which reads something like "send messages immediately". Uncheck that box. It's a practice of some email servers to require clients to check email before sending, to verify that you using the account as more than a relay.
